Methods for ensuring license compliance during major version upgrades and migrations across platforms.
This evergreen guide explores proven strategies, practical steps, and governance practices that help organizations maintain software license compliance when performing major version upgrades and migrations across diverse platforms and ecosystems.
July 15, 2025
Facebook X Reddit
In today’s rapidly evolving technology landscape, organizations frequently undertake major version upgrades and system migrations to gain new features, security improvements, and better performance. Yet these transitions also raise complex licensing questions. How should licenses transfer across different environments? What about borrowed usage metrics, named users, or processor-based entitlements? This opening overview clarifies the risk landscape and reveals why a disciplined approach to license governance is essential. By recognizing the key stages of upgrade projects—from discovery and inventory to entitlements validation and post-migration audits—teams can build a defensible framework that minimizes surprises and preserves compliance throughout the journey.
A robust licensing strategy starts with comprehensive asset discovery that spans on-premises data centers, private clouds, and public cloud environments. Inventory should include product names, version numbers, edition levels, activation keys, seats, and floating licenses where applicable. With this data, organizations map licenses to actual usage patterns, identifying overlaps, gaps, and potential misalignments before the upgrade begins. Centralized license repositories enable consistent enforcement rules, so downstream platforms inherit correct entitlements automatically. Documented policies for cross-environment transfers, rollback options, and temporary license surcharges provide clarity for stakeholders and reduce the likelihood of noncompliant staging or shadow usage during migration windows.
Enforcement engineered into the migration path reduces compliance risk and cost.
As upgrades unfold, establishing clear governance around license scopes becomes crucial. Many platforms use tiered or modular entitlements that can complicate bulk migrations. A well-designed plan specifies which features migrate, how activation counts are recalculated, and whether certain modules require new renewals or different terms. Collaboration between procurement, licensing teams, and IT operations yields a single source of truth for entitlements. By validating license metrics against usage data at multiple checkpoints, organizations can identify drift early, negotiate new terms proactively, and ensure the upgrade does not create gaps that could trigger compliance alerts or audit flags.
ADVERTISEMENT
ADVERTISEMENT
Technical controls reinforce governance by embedding compliance logic into the upgrade workflow. Automated scripts or orchestration pipelines can verify entitlements as code moves from testing to production. For example, migration tooling might enforce license pools, re-license servers after a platform switch, or trigger license reactivation when moving to a larger environment. Logging at each step creates an auditable trail that proves compliance across every stage of the upgrade. When audits occur, having reproducible records reduces friction and demonstrates that the organization followed a defined methodology rather than reacting arbitrarily to deployment pressures.
Clear playbooks and cross-functional collaboration sustain license integrity.
Compliance shifts often come with negotiated terms that survive upgrades or migrations. Renewal windows, perpetual rights, and seat counts may change as software stacks consolidate. A proactive approach tracks renewal dates, maintenance windows, and potential price escalations tied to major version changes. By aligning change management with licensing terms, organizations minimize the chance of unexpected invoices or reduced support eligibility after a system jump. Stakeholders should participate in contract reviews, ensuring license metrics align with the new architecture and that any legacy entitlements remain valid in the upgraded environment.
ADVERTISEMENT
ADVERTISEMENT
Communication between business units and technical teams is essential to avoid surprises. Upgrade projects must carry a clear message about how licensingwill evolve, what costs may emerge, and what constitutes compliant use across platforms. This includes clarifying whether virtual machines, containers, or serverless architectures affect license applicability. Teams should publish a shared upgrade playbook that details who approves entitlements, how to handle mobility between environments, and what fallback options exist if a licensing constraint threatens the migration timeline. Transparent communication helps prevent misinterpretation and builds trust with auditors and vendors alike.
Ongoing monitoring and adaptive licensing models support resilience.
To operationalize license compliance during upgrades, many organizations adopt risk-based testing that emphasizes entitlement verification. Before code moves into production, test environments should mimic live usage patterns while honoring license boundaries. Automated checks confirm that the target platform supports the same edition features and that no additional entitlements were created unintentionally during the migration. If discrepancies arise, rollback procedures should be ready to secure compliance without delaying delivery. This disciplined testing not only preserves legality but also reduces post-migration support burdens by catching issues early.
Another valuable practice is implementing a posture of ongoing compliance monitoring after the upgrade. Lightweight agents or telemetry collect real-time usage data, comparing it with licensed allowances across all platforms. Anomalies trigger alerts for investigation, while dashboards provide governance teams with a high-level view of licensing health. Over time, trends emerge that inform future upgrade planning—enabling better estimation of license needs, capacity planning, and cost containment across increasingly complex environments. Regular reviews with legal and procurement teams keep the posture current against evolving licensing models.
ADVERTISEMENT
ADVERTISEMENT
Cross-platform entitlements require meticulous alignment and audit trails.
In parallel, vendors often offer license mobility tools designed to ease transitions between environments. These features allow entitlements to roam along with workloads, provided usage remains within contracted limits. Understanding and leveraging mobility capabilities can reduce downtime and license disputes during major migrations. Organizations should verify eligibility, apply any required migrations or activation steps, and ensure that mobility compliance is documented. When executed thoughtfully, mobility tools help preserve service levels while ensuring the organization remains within the boundaries of its license agreements.
Additionally, many licensing programs provide equivalent protections through virtualization-aware terms. Virtual machines, containers, and orchestration layers may count differently than physical hosts, yet still be governed by the same licensing framework. Properly mapping virtual workloads to entitlements prevents accidental overuse and aligns deployments with negotiated terms. IT teams should maintain separate reports for virtualized environments and for bare-metal deployments to illuminate how each tier consumes licenses. This granularity assists auditors, negotiators, and security teams in maintaining a cohesive compliance posture during big platform transitions.
The final phase emphasizes verification and documentation. Post-migration audits confirm that all licenses remained valid and that no terms were violated during the upgrade window. Collecting evidence—such as activation logs, inventory snapshots, and usage metrics—produces a defensible record for auditors and internal governance. Effective organizations keep these artifacts in a centralized, tamper-evident repository that supports quick retrieval and review. Documentation should reflect any deviations, approved waivers, or remediation steps taken to restore compliance after the upgrade. This disciplined record-keeping builds confidence among stakeholders.
In summary, successful license compliance during major version upgrades hinges on proactive governance, technical enforcement, and transparent collaboration. By integrating discovery, policy-driven automation, and ongoing monitoring into the migration lifecycle, organizations reduce risk, control costs, and maintain vendor trust. The strongest strategies treat licensing as a dynamic aspect of architecture rather than a fixed constraint. With deliberate planning and continuous improvement, cross-platform upgrades become opportunities to demonstrate responsible software stewardship and resilient, compliant IT ecosystems.
Related Articles
Designing effective license change notifications demands clarity, stakeholder alignment, documented timelines, and practical transition aids to minimize disruption while protecting both the vendor's interests and user obligations.
August 11, 2025
Designing pay-per-use licenses requires balancing flexibility with safeguards, ensuring customers pay fairly for usage while providers manage cost exposure through adaptive pricing, quotas, and transparent monitoring. Strategic design reduces surprises, builds trust, and sustains long-term value for both sides.
July 24, 2025
A practical exploration of how role-based access controls align with license entitlements, reducing risk, improving compliance, and delivering scalable governance across software ecosystems.
July 30, 2025
In corporate environments, strategizing license transfers requires clear policy design, compliant processes, and rigorous change management to ensure continuity, minimize risk, and protect sensitive software investments during workforce transitions across employees, contractors, and consultants.
July 30, 2025
This evergreen guide outlines how organizations define license exposure thresholds, detect risky usage patterns, and initiate timely remedial actions, balancing governance with operational efficiency and cost control across software portfolios.
August 08, 2025
A thoughtful grandfathering plan preserves loyalty among long-time users, sustains revenue, and powers smooth transitions to modern pricing structures without alienating existing customers or harming product value.
July 23, 2025
A practical, evergreen guide to building scalable license compliance playbooks that streamline escalation handling, audit responses, and remediation actions while preserving governance, transparency, and vendor trust.
August 07, 2025
When steering university and nonprofit software licenses, organizations balance access with safeguards, designing transparent policies, monitoring participation, and collaborating across departments to minimize risk and maximize legitimate impact.
July 19, 2025
How to implement license-based access controls that integrate with existing identity governance frameworks requires careful planning, scalable policy management, and automated enforcement to protect resources while preserving user productivity and compliance.
August 12, 2025
A practical guide for licensing architects to align entitlements with mixed billing models, balancing customer value, system complexity, and revenue predictability across software platforms and deployment modes.
August 08, 2025
A practical guide to drafting end user license agreements that are transparent to users, legally robust across multiple regions, and flexible enough to adapt to evolving technologies and regulatory landscapes.
August 12, 2025
Long-term licensing incentives can stabilize revenue and foster customer loyalty, yet require thoughtful structuring to balance upfront value with ongoing profitability. This evergreen guide explains practical strategies, governance, and measurement approaches to align incentives with predictable financial outcomes while preserving customer trust and competitive differentiation.
August 12, 2025
Clear license agreements require structured collaboration, precise language, and governance that aligns legal, procurement, IT, security, and business teams across the organization, preventing disputes and enabling compliant software usage.
August 04, 2025
This evergreen guide explains how controlled sandbox licenses can speed partner onboarding, foster collaboration, manage risk, and ensure compliance while building robust integrations across diverse software ecosystems.
July 19, 2025
This evergreen guide explains practical strategies for drafting license arbitration clauses that streamline dispute resolution, minimize costs, and shorten timelines through clear procedures, tailored remedies, and efficient governance.
July 25, 2025
Building thoughtful license bundles can unlock higher perceived value, streamline purchasing decisions, and reduce support overhead by aligning product offerings with real user needs and predictable usage patterns.
July 18, 2025
Clear, well-structured licensing FAQs can dramatically reduce routine inquiries, shorten resolution times, and build trust by explaining terms in plain language, practical examples, and explicit expectations for users and developers alike.
August 08, 2025
This evergreen guide outlines practical, legal, and technical strategies to ensure smooth data export, portable licensing, and effortless transition between SaaS providers while protecting customer rights and reducing disruption.
July 19, 2025
A clear, structured dispute resolution framework reduces uncertainty, accelerates problem solving, and preserves commercial relationships by guiding licensees and licensors through timely, fair, and enforceable steps before disputes escalate.
August 09, 2025
This article explains methodical, security-conscious approaches to revoking licenses that preserve accountability, provide traceable records, and ensure reversibility when predefined criteria are met, avoiding abrupt, opaque actions.
August 04, 2025